One of the strongest arguments for corporate housing over traditional hotels is the long-stay flexibility. Projects and assignments often evolve, and hotel rooms can feel constraining after a few weeks. With our corporate stays, teams can extend, reallocate, or relocate without the typical hotel friction. You can adjust the length of your stay on a monthly basis, lock in a predictable monthly rate, and avoid the churn of nightly rates or disparate incidental charges. The ability to tailor the accommodation to the project timeline translates into real cost efficiency for corporate budgeting.

Cost efficiency is not about being cheap; it’s about maximizing the value of every pound spent. Hotels charge for every extra: WiFi, parking, kitchenette access, laundry, and even grocery delivery can add up quickly. In contrast, corporate housing bundles these essentials. You’ll have a home-like setup with a fully equipped kitchen, in-apartment laundry, and ample living space. Group bookings for a team mean better overall accommodation rates, easier coordination, and fewer surprises at check-out. For project leaders, this translates into tighter control over the spend category labeled “accommodation,” with fewer line-item variances to explain during financial reporting.

For organisations that are relocating staff temporarily during a project or for a business continuity scenario, serviced accommodation in Manchester offers a natural bridge. If a colleague needs to relocate due to a site change or a housing transition while a new lease is secured, corporate housing can accommodate short-to-medium term stays with the same high standard of comfort and practical amenities. It’s a smoother alternative to temporary hotel rooms, where the lack of a real kitchen or living space can contribute to a sense of displacement rather than relocation. In these moments, providing a true home base helps maintain morale, minimizes downtime, and speeds up the onboarding or reallocation process.
